Output dfc929c7bb87c1f2ff5fbbba71855d34d970252e3ccac4d24a3a59783255ad77:8

value
2577503019
script pubkey
OP_HASH160 OP_PUSHBYTES_20 775a3f0a0800df3458964e8d449e4f47cf82d2a1 OP_EQUAL
address
3Ca6SnpGd92QEhMRDqkFYXNH7DEkRLUB8t
transaction
dfc929c7bb87c1f2ff5fbbba71855d34d970252e3ccac4d24a3a59783255ad77
spent
true